Burner has launched another chatbot to demonstrate the potential of its mobile application and service. With Hostbot, hosts of short-term vacation rentals through Airbnb, HomeAway, VRBO, or their own means can communicate with their guests over SMS. Developed alongside Voxable, which also co-created the Ghostbot app with Burner, Hostbot is a way to streamline communication. […]

TransferWise launches Facebook Messenger bot for easy global money transfers

International money transfer service TransferWise has introduced a new Facebook Messenger bot, letting customers send money and create rate alerts directly from within Facebook Messenger. Founded out of London in 2010, TransferWise has raised around $120 million in equity funding for its peer-to-peer (P2P) international money transfer service that bypasses banks to keep costs down. […]
